Introduction

Enfortumab vedotin plus pembrolizumab (EV+P) has transformed frontline treatment for metastatic urothelial carcinoma, roughly doubling median overall survival compared with platinum-based chemotherapy in the EV-302 trial. But that benefit comes with a toxicity that clinicians managing these patients need to anticipate and act on early: peripheral neuropathy. A working case illustrates how this plays out in practice and how dose modification decisions should be made.

Why Neuropathy Deserves Proactive Attention

Enfortumab vedotin is an antibody-drug conjugate targeting Nectin-4, a surface protein highly expressed on urothelial carcinoma cells. Its’ payload, monomethyl auristatin E (MMAE), is a microtubule-disrupting agent—a mechanism similar to taxanes and platinums – responsible for peripheral neuropathy. Since EV-302 established EV+P as first-line therapy for metastatic urothelial carcinoma regardless of cisplatin eligibility, and many of these patients have already received platinum-based chemotherapy with its own cumulative neuropathy risk, peripheral neuropathy is a toxicity clinicians should expect and plan for, not simply react to as it emerges.

In the EV-302 trial, the median time to onset of grade 2 or higher peripheral neuropathy was reported at 4.9 months or roughly around cycle 7, but neuropathy can emerge considerably earlier in practice, often requiring dose modification well before that point. A thorough baseline functional assessment, and early patient education about what to report, are essential before treatment begins.

Case Walkthrough: Grading and Dose Modification

A 69-year-old male with metastatic urothelial carcinoma, previously treated with platinum-based chemotherapy, was started on EV+P. Before treatment, he reported mild numbness in his fingertips that did not affect daily activities, a grade 1 peripheral neuropathy according to the Common Terminology Criteria for Adverse Events (CTCAE) grading scale.

By cycle 4, he reported worsening neuropathy affecting his ability to write checks or shop for groceries independently, increasing him to a grade 2 peripheral neuropathy as symptoms affect his instrumental activities of daily living. Per the EV prescribing information, the recommended action at this point is to hold treatment until the neuropathy resolves to grade 1 or less, then resume at the same dose. By cycle 7, however, his neuropathy had not improved to a grade 1. At this point, given he has recurrent grade 2 peripheral neuropathy, EV was dose reduced to 1 mg/kg and treatment continued. In the EV-302 trial, only about 11% of patients who developed neuropathy achieved complete resolution; the large majority, 89%, had residual neuropathy that did not fully reverse. As peripheral neuropathy is a cumulative adverse effect, providers should be particualrly aware of the potential for symptoms to develop as the duration of treatment increases. The goal is to remain on therapy as long as possible while minimizing adverse effects. Timely, early dose holds or reductions help achieve this goal. 

What to Ask, and When

Patients frequently underreport neuropathy symptoms for fear of treatment interruption. A thorough functional assessment needs to go beyond simply asking "any numbness or tingling?" and instead probe specific activities: difficulty with buttons or zippers, trouble typing or writing, problems with balance or fine motor tasks. The FACT-GOG-NTX questionnaire, developed originally for platinum and taxane-induced neuropathy in gynecologic cancers, may be a reasonable tool to extrapolate for monitoring EV-related neuropathy given the overlapping payload mechanism, though it has not been formally validated in this specific population.

Patient education should happen before neuropathy develops, not after telling patients upfront that a dose reduction is likely at some point, and that this does not mean treatment is failing, meaningfully reduces the anxiety that often drives underreporting. Emerging data suggest dose reductions do not compromise efficacy, which is reassuring to share directly with patients who are reluctant to accept a lower dose.

Practical Takeaways for the Care Team

Early detection is the single most important factor in successfully managing EV-related neuropathy over the long term. That means: a careful, specific functional assessment at every visit; using the CTCAE grading scale consistently to guide hold-versus-dose-reduce decisions; and a multidisciplinary approach, since neurology or physical therapy input can be valuable for patients with more significant functional impairment. Whether prophylactic strategies borrowed from other neuropathy-inducing regimens, such as acupuncture, might have a role in EV-related neuropathy specifically has not been studied, and should not be assumed to transfer directly from other settings.

For Patients

For patients receiving enfortumab vedotin, alone or combined with pembrolizumab, for bladder or urinary tract cancer, numbness or tingling in the hands or feet (called peripheral neuropathy) is a common side effect that tends to build gradually over several treatment cycles. It is important to tell your care team about even mild symptoms, including subtle difficulties like trouble with buttons, zippers, or handwriting, since catching this early allows for a dose adjustment that can prevent it from becoming more severe and harder to reverse. A dose reduction does not mean your treatment is not working; it is an expected part of managing this medication safely over time.

Key Takeaways

  • Peripheral neuropathy is an expected, on-target toxicity of enfortumab vedotin given its microtubule-disrupting payload and should be anticipated and monitored proactively rather than managed reactively.

  • Only about 11% of patients who develop neuropathy on EV-302 achieved complete resolution; 89% had residual symptoms, making early dose modifications invaluable.

  • A thorough, specific functional assessment (asking about buttons, zippers, handwriting, balance, ADLs) at every visit is more reliable than a general "any numbness or tingling?" question, since patients frequently underreport symptoms to avoid dose holds or reductions.

  • Proactive patient education helps set the expectation of a dose reduction before it happens, helping to reduce patient anxiety and underreporting symptoms.
